About Silhula Buzurg

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Silhula Buzurg village is 149810. Silhula Buzurg village is located in Sikandra tehsil of Kanpur Dehat district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Sikandra (tehsildar office) and 32km away from district headquarter Mati. As per 2009 stats, Silhula Buzurg village is also a gram panchayat.

The total geographical area of village is 149.21 hectares. Silhula Buzurg has a total population of 1,529 peoples, out of which male population is 850 while female population is 679. Literacy rate of silhula buzurg village is 64.55% out of which 72.00% males and 55.23% females are literate. There are about 260 houses in silhula buzurg village.

Kanpur is nearest town to silhula buzurg for all major economic activities, which is approximately 58km away.
